My clients are individuals in CT and VT (telehealth) whose lives have directly or indirectly been impacted by challenges such as trauma, anxiety, burnout, uncertainty, life transition, grief, immigration, complex family dynamics, identity conflicts, illness, caretaking & more.

We all have our own histories, experiences, cultures, and beliefs that shape us into who we are today and that shape our experiences. It's my belief that there are no universal right and wrong thoughts, feelings & experiences; rather thoughts, feelings & experiences are as individual as we each are. Likewise, there's no one size fits all approach to therapy.

Who we are today is a product of our unique lived experiences & circumstances. Past struggles, successes, choices, & strengths become part of our internal fabric, impacting our distinct experience of & coping with today's challenges. Through this lens & at a pace that's right for you, I help you feel better & more in control. We'll even smile along the way.

Sliding Scale Offered: A sliding scale fee "slides" to try to meet the needs of clients who are unable to pay the full fee. Details can be discussed upon consultation.
